despite how much we LOVE blonde hair, this week we're doing the exact opposite of the norm: dying hair from BLONDE to CHOCOLATE BRUNETTE. this is called a TINT BACK because we'll be FILLING the BLONDE HAIR to CHOCOLATE BROWN. the process involves restoring the color that removed when her hair was lightened for a rich, sultry, and shiny CHOCOLATE BRUNETTE hair.
FORMULAS:
-5.5 j jbeverly hills + 6.34 j beverly hills + 8.34 j beverly hills + 5 vol (equal parts)
-4.35 j beverly hills + 10 vol
-4n j beverly hills + 10 vol

would you ever just fill and color with a demi. so they still have the option to be blonde after?
@nvennhairbeauty
@nvennhairbeauty 7 жыл бұрын
Hey lady! Lovely to see you back again. Yes you are able to fill and color with a demi. It is going to vary for each client. We do not recommend that our clients switch back and forth between dark and blonde. Maybe lowlights would work best if they think they will want to be light again soon. Regardless of demi and permanent, they both will require lightening to get out fully which can over process the hair. Side note: if you are removing dark pigment on prelightened hair, I would use pravana color extractor to remove as much pigment as possible before lightening :) Hope that helps!

I want to go from an ash blonde to warm brown, but why do you choose to have both 6.34 and 8.34 and not just immediately 7.34?
@nvennhairbeauty
@nvennhairbeauty 6 жыл бұрын
Hi Nikita, you can also use a 7.34. There are "different differences" between different lines. We hope that makes sense lol. For example, J Beverly Hills increases the "pigment dye load" as you go from Level 8 and up to give you the same color saturation as the lower levels. Yellow pigment isn't as "big or heavy" as the blue pigment so some color lines look more transparent when you use colors level 8 and higher.
